Universal Orlando Resort is a theme park, entertainment district and vacation resort located in south Orlando, Fla., featuring two theme parks, stores, restaurants, nightclubs, entertainment venues and three resort hotels.
The resort is owned through a complex corporate partnership that includes Blackstone Capital Partners and NBC Universal Inc. In 2006, Universal Orlando¿s two theme parks had a combined attendance of 11.2 million visitors, and the full resort offered employment to approximately 13,000 people.
Universal Orlando¿s first component, Universal Studios Florida, opened in 1990, featuring rides and shows mostly based on classic movies. In late 1998 and 1999, the resort was more than doubled with the openings of the CityWalk shopping, dining and nightlife district and the second theme park, Islands of Adventure, which added more rides and shows based on movies, comics, Dr. Seuss children¿s books and fantasy.
Universal Studios¿ most popular attractions include the Revenge of the Mummy roller coaster. At Islands of Adventure, the Amazing Adventures of Spider-Man ride is one of the most acclaimed in the world. CityWalk is anchored by a resident Blue Man Group show and a Hard Rock Live concert hall. In late 2009, Islands of Adventure will unveil a new themed area based on the Harry Potter series of books and movies.
